Our hotel near the waterfront is five minutes' walk from Flynn Cruise Terminal. The BCEC, wharf parks, Leader Bank Pavilion, and local dining are all within a mile. We have comforts covered with breakfast, WiFi, a business center, and 24-hour fitness center – all free. Enjoy our indoor pool and host a meeting in a sunlit ballroom with harbor views.

Room Quality

Rooms are generally clean and spacious, but some guests reported issues with noise and uncomfortable beds.

Breakfast Experience

Breakfast options received mixed reviews; while some enjoyed the variety, others found it chaotic and lacking in quality.

Staff Service

Staff interactions were inconsistent, with some guests praising helpfulness while others reported unhelpful or rude service.

Location

The hotel is well-located for cruise access and nearby attractions, but some guests found it a bit far from the main business district.

Parking Costs

Parking fees were frequently mentioned as excessive, causing dissatisfaction among guests.

Frequently Asked Questions About Hampton Inn Boston Seaport District

What accessibility features does Hampton Inn Boston Seaport District offer?

The hotel provides accessible parking, an accessible elevator, and an accessible pool to accommodate guests with mobility needs.

Is breakfast included during the stay at Hampton Inn Boston Seaport District?

Yes, the hotel offers a free buffet breakfast to all guests.
